Techniques of AI helping in Fraud Detection in Fintech

AI-powered fraud detection systems rely on several techniques to accurately identify and prevent fraudulent activity. 

Here are some of the key techniques used in AI-based fraud detection in fintech:

Supervised Learning

This technique involves training an AI algorithm on a labeled dataset, where the algorithm is taught to recognize certain patterns that indicate fraudulent behavior. 

Once the algorithm has been trained, it can be used to identify similar patterns in new data. 

An example of supervised learning in fraud detection is the use of a neural network to analyze transaction data and identify patterns of suspicious activity.

Unsupervised Learning

This technique involves training an AI algorithm on an unlabeled dataset, where the algorithm must identify patterns and anomalies in the data on its own. 

Unsupervised learning can be useful for detecting unknown types of fraud that may not have been seen before. 

An example of unsupervised learning in fraud detection is the use of clustering algorithms to group similar transactions and identify outliers that may indicate fraud.

Semi-Supervised Learning

This technique is a combination of supervised and unsupervised learning, where an AI algorithm is trained on a partially labeled dataset. 

This allows the algorithm to learn from both labeled and unlabeled data, improving its ability to detect fraudulent behavior. 

An example of semi-supervised learning in fraud detection is the use of an anomaly detection algorithm to identify unusual behavior in user account data, which can then be labeled as either normal or suspicious.

Deep Learning

This technique involves the use of neural networks with multiple layers of processing to analyze complex data and identify patterns that may be difficult for other techniques to detect. 

Deep learning can be particularly effective for detecting fraud in image and speech recognition, as well as in natural language processing. 

An example of deep learning in fraud detection is the use of a convolutional neural network to analyze images of signatures and identify forgeries.

Essential Applications of AI in Fraud Detection in Fintech

AI-powered fraud detection systems can be used in a variety of applications within the fintech industry. 

Here are some of the key areas where artificial intelligence in fintech is being used for fraud detection:

Behavioral Analytics

AI algorithms can analyze user behavior patterns, such as the time of day a transaction is made or the location of the user, to identify suspicious activity. 

For example, if a user suddenly makes a large transaction outside of their normal spending patterns, it may indicate fraudulent activity.

Biometric Authentication

AI-powered biometric authentication can help prevent account takeover fraud by verifying a user’s identity through facial recognition, voice recognition, or fingerprint scans.

Pattern Recognition

AI algorithms can identify patterns in large datasets, such as transaction histories, to detect fraudulent activity. 

For example, if a fraudster uses the same IP address or device to make multiple transactions, the AI system can flag it as suspicious activity.

Natural Language Processing (NLP)

AI-powered NLP can analyze customer support interactions to identify potential fraud. 

For example, if a customer suddenly asks for a large refund, the NLP system can flag it as suspicious activity.

Network Analysis

AI algorithms can analyze the relationships between users and transactions to identify potential fraud rings. 

For example, if multiple users are making transactions to the same account, it may indicate a fraud ring.

Challenges of AI in Fraud Detection in Fintech

While the use of AI in fraud detection in fintech has numerous benefits, several challenges need to be considered. 

Here are some of the key challenges of AI in fintech for fraud detection:

Bias and Fairness

There is a risk that AI algorithms may perpetuate existing biases or create new ones, leading to unfair or discriminatory outcomes.

Overreliance on AI

There is a risk that financial institutions may become overly reliant on AI-powered fraud detection systems, potentially leading to complacency and a false sense of security.

Technical Complexity

AI algorithms can be complex and difficult to understand, making it challenging for non-technical stakeholders to fully grasp how they work.
